The 'Book Maintenance & Preservation Tips by National Archives' provides comprehensive guidance on how to properly care for, maintain, and preserve physical books and archival materials. The resource aims to educate collectors, librarians, historians, and archivists on best practices to extend the lifespan of valuable documents and books, ensuring their longevity for future generations.
